Mira Murati’s Startup Rejects Meta’s $1 Billion Poaching Offers

A Wired report released on July 30, 2025, revealed that Meta, under the leadership of Mark Zuckerberg, was unable to recruit employees from Mira Murati’s startup, Thinking Machines Lab.

The tech giant targeted over a dozen employees for its new Meta Superintelligence Labs, offering one employee up to $1 billion and promising between $200 million and $500 million to others. However, Murati’s team ultimately rejected these lucrative offers, highlighting their loyalty to her vision.

Thinking Machines Lab, a one-year-old startup valued at $12 billion, has yet to release a product but maintains strong employee confidence. Mark Zuckerberg personally contacted several staff members, demonstrating Meta’s aggressive strategy to build its AI division. The team’s decision to turn down such substantial offers reflects their trust in Murati’s leadership and the startup’s promising potential amid fierce competition in the AI sector.

Who Is Mira Murati?

Mira Murati, 36, is a former Chief Technology Officer of OpenAI with over a decade of experience in technology leadership. The Albanian engineer was instrumental in the development of DALL-E and ChatGPT at OpenAI. Before this, she contributed to Tesla’s Model X and Ultraleap’s motion technology.

In November 2023, she briefly served as OpenAI’s interim CEO following Sam Altman’s ousting, during which she expressed concerns about his leadership. In September 2024, she left OpenAI to found Thinking Machines Lab.

Time named Mira Murati one of the 100 Most Influential People in AI in 2024, and Fortune listed her among the 100 Most Powerful Women in Business in 2023. She plays a pivotal role in shaping the future of artificial intelligence.
